PSBs to Hire About 50,000 Vacancies

Public sector banks (PSBs) will recruit nearly 50,000 staff members in the current financial year to support their growing business. Around 21,000 will be officers (Pos), and the rest will be clerks and other staff. Among the 12 PSBs, the State Bank of India (SBI) will recruit about 20,000 people, including specialized officers. Punjab National Bank (PNB), the second-largest PSB, plans to hire over 5,500 employees this year.

Upcoming Bank Exams 2025

The Indian banking sector recruits through IBPS and SBI exams mostly. IBPS organizes exams for many banks except SBI, which holds its own tests. These exams select candidates fairly and transparently. Below is the list of major bank exams coming in 2025. It will help you plan your preparation well.
